Difficulty Opening or Closing Your Mouth



Experiencing trouble opening up or shutting your mouth is a clear sign that you should get in touch with an oral specialist immediately. This signs and symptom can be a sign of numerous underlying oral health problems that call for prompt focus.

Here are 5 possible causes for your problem in opening or shutting your mouth:

- Temporomandibular Joint (TMJ) Disorder: TMJ condition impacts the joint that links your jawbone to your skull. It can create pain and tightness, making it tough to move your jaw.

- Lockjaw: Lockjaw, likewise referred to as trismus, is a problem where the jaw muscles spasm and stop normal mouth opening.

- Oral Cancer: Trouble in mouth activity can be an early indication of dental cancer cells. It's critical to get it checked by a dental cosmetic surgeon.

- Infection: An infection in the oral cavity or salivary glands can cause swelling and problem in mouth movement.

- Trauma: Injury to the jaw or face can result in problems with jaw motion.

Clicking or Popping Jaw Joint



Do you experience a hitting or standing out feeling in your jaw joint? best dental implants brands could be an indicator that you require to seek advice from an oral doctor promptly.

Clicking or appearing the jaw joint, also referred to as the temporomandibular joint (TMJ), can indicate a problem with the joint's alignment or feature. It may be triggered by problems such as TMJ condition, arthritis, or a displaced disc in the joint.

This clicking or popping can cause discomfort, discomfort, and trouble in opening or shutting your mouth. If left without treatment, it can intensify and affect your day-to-day live.
